A stress fracture in foot is a small crack in one of the foot bones caused by repetitive force, overuse, or sudden increases in physical activity. Unlike traumatic fractures that occur from a single injury, stress fractures develop gradually over time and often start with mild discomfort that worsens if ignored.
Athletes, runners, dancers, military recruits, and even individuals who spend long hours standing are particularly vulnerable. Recognizing the early warning signs can help prevent further damage and shorten recovery time.

What Is a Stress Fracture in Foot?
A stress fracture is a tiny crack that develops in a bone due to repeated stress rather than a sudden impact. In the foot, these fractures commonly occur in the:
- Metatarsal bones
- Heel bone (calcaneus)
- Navicular bone
- Cuboid bone
- Sesamoid bones
The foot absorbs significant impact during walking, running, and jumping. When the bones are subjected to repetitive force without enough time to recover, tiny cracks can develop.

Early Warning Signs of a Stress Fracture in Foot
One of the biggest challenges with a stress fracture in foot is that symptoms often develop gradually.
1. Pain During Activity
The earliest symptom is usually pain that begins during exercise or prolonged walking.
Characteristics include:
- Mild discomfort at first
- Pain that worsens with activity
- Relief when resting
Many people mistake this symptom for ordinary muscle soreness.
2. Localized Tenderness
The affected area may become tender to the touch. Pressing directly on the injured bone often causes noticeable discomfort.
3. Swelling
Mild swelling can develop around the fracture site. The swelling may be subtle initially but often increases if activity continues.
4. Pain That Progresses Over Time
Without proper treatment, pain may:
- Occur earlier during activity
- Last longer after exercise
- Eventually be present even while resting
5. Bruising
Although less common, some individuals may notice slight bruising around the affected area.
6. Changes in Walking Pattern
To avoid pain, people may unconsciously change how they walk, leading to limping or altered gait patterns.
Common Causes of Stress Fracture in Foot
Understanding the causes can help reduce your risk.
Sudden Increase in Physical Activity
A rapid increase in:
- Running mileage
- Exercise intensity
- Training frequency
can overload foot bones before they have time to adapt.
Repetitive Impact Activities
High-impact sports place constant stress on the foot.
Examples include:
- Running
- Basketball
- Tennis
- Soccer
- Dance
Improper Footwear
Worn-out shoes or footwear lacking support can increase pressure on specific foot bones.
Poor Bone Health
Conditions that weaken bones increase fracture risk, including:
- Osteoporosis
- Vitamin D deficiency
- Low calcium intake
Biomechanical Issues
Certain structural abnormalities can increase stress on the foot:
- Flat feet
- High arches
- Uneven leg length
- Abnormal gait mechanics
Risk Factors for Developing a Stress Fracture in Foot
Several factors can make an individual more susceptible.
Athletic Participation
Competitive athletes often push their bodies beyond normal limits, increasing risk.
Previous Stress Fractures
Having one stress fracture significantly increases the likelihood of another.
Nutritional Deficiencies
Inadequate intake of:
- Calcium
- Vitamin D
- Protein
can impair bone strength and recovery.
Age
Older adults may experience reduced bone density, making fractures more likely.
Female Athlete Triad
This condition involves:
- Low energy availability
- Menstrual irregularities
- Reduced bone density
and significantly increases stress fracture risk.
How Is a Stress Fracture Diagnosed?
Early diagnosis is essential to prevent worsening injury.
Physical Examination
A healthcare provider will evaluate:
- Pain location
- Swelling
- Tenderness
- Walking pattern
X-Rays
Early stress fractures may not appear on standard X-rays.
MRI Scans
MRI is often considered the gold standard because it can detect stress fractures early.
Bone Scans
Bone scans may identify increased bone activity associated with stress injuries.
CT Scans
CT imaging can provide detailed views of fracture severity and healing progress.
Recovery Timeline for a Stress Fracture in Foot
Recovery varies depending on the location and severity of the fracture.
Weeks 1–2: Initial Healing Phase
Goals include:
- Reducing pain
- Limiting stress on the foot
- Preventing further damage
Patients may need:
- Rest
- Ice therapy
- Protective footwear
Weeks 3–6: Bone Repair Begins
Pain generally decreases during this period.
Most people continue:
- Reduced activity
- Walking boot use
- Gradual weight-bearing
Weeks 6–8: Significant Healing
Many uncomplicated stress fractures show substantial healing by this point.
Activities may slowly resume under medical supervision.
Weeks 8–12: Return to Normal Activity
Athletes often begin a gradual return-to-sport program.
However, recovery can take longer if:
- Diagnosis was delayed
- Multiple fractures exist
- Bone healing is slow
Treatment Options for Stress Fracture in Foot
Rest
Rest is the most important treatment.
Avoid activities that trigger pain, especially:
- Running
- Jumping
- High-impact exercise
Ice Therapy
Applying ice for 15–20 minutes several times daily may help reduce discomfort and swelling.
Protective Footwear
Doctors may recommend:
- Walking boots
- Stiff-soled shoes
- Orthotic devices
to reduce pressure on the injured bone.
Physical Therapy
A physical therapist may help:
- Restore strength
- Improve flexibility
- Correct movement patterns
Pain Management
Over-the-counter pain relievers may be used under professional guidance.
Surgery
Surgery is rarely required but may be necessary for:
- Severe fractures
- High-risk fracture locations
- Delayed healing
Can You Walk With a Stress Fracture in Foot?
Many people can still walk with a stress fracture, especially in the early stages.
However, continuing normal activity can:
- Worsen the fracture
- Delay healing
- Increase pain
- Lead to a complete bone break
It’s important to seek evaluation if foot pain persists.
Best Exercises During Recovery
While high-impact activities should be avoided, some low-impact options may be permitted.
Swimming
Swimming minimizes pressure on the foot while maintaining cardiovascular fitness.
Water Running
Aquatic exercise provides resistance without impact.
Cycling
Stationary cycling may be appropriate once approved by a healthcare professional.
Upper Body Training
Strength training for the upper body can help maintain overall fitness.
Always follow medical advice regarding exercise restrictions.
Prevention Tips for Stress Fracture in Foot
Preventing stress fractures is often easier than treating them.
Increase Activity Gradually
Follow the 10% rule:
Avoid increasing training volume by more than 10% per week.
Wear Proper Footwear
Choose shoes that provide:
- Cushioning
- Arch support
- Stability
Replace worn-out athletic shoes regularly.
Strengthen Supporting Muscles
Strong muscles absorb impact and reduce stress on bones.
Focus on:
- Calves
- Ankles
- Core muscles
- Hip stabilizers
Maintain Bone Health
Support bone strength through:
- Calcium-rich foods
- Vitamin D
- Weight-bearing exercise
Cross-Train
Alternate high-impact workouts with lower-impact activities.
Examples include:
- Swimming
- Cycling
- Rowing
Listen to Your Body
Persistent foot pain should never be ignored. Early intervention often prevents more serious injuries.
When to See a Doctor
Seek medical attention if you experience:
- Persistent foot pain lasting more than a few days
- Swelling that doesn’t improve
- Pain while walking
- Tenderness over a specific bone
- Difficulty bearing weight
Prompt diagnosis can reduce complications and speed recovery.
